What is the meaning of hindrance?

1 : the state of being interfered with, held back, or slowed down : the state of being hindered hindrance of speech. 2 : a person or thing that interferes with or slows the progress of someone or something : impediment a hindrance to learning.

What impediment means?

1 : something that impedes especially : an impairment (such as a stutter or a lisp) that interferes with the proper articulation of speech. 2 : a bar or hindrance (such as lack of sufficient age) to a lawful marriage.

What is impediment marriage?

In regard to their effect on the sacrament, impediments are either diriment, which invalidate an attempted marriage, or prohibitive (or impedient), which make a marriage illicit but valid. “Diriment” comes from the Latin word dirimens (“separating”), that is, an impediment that means the couple cannot be joined.
